In this episode of Get a Load of This podcast, Cam, Thomas, and Ryan discuss what motivated them to start the podcast and get further invested in the trucking industry. Episode Highlights: Cameron shares that the Get a Load of This podcast started from a desire to give back and educate the trucking industry. (2:04) Ryan mentions that he went into insurance because he wanted to make a change. (8:56) Ryan discusses his favorite episode of the Get a Load of This podcast and explains why. (11:11) Cameron, Ryan, and Thomas discuss the trainings that they have done to better understand the trucking industry and the risks associated with it so that they can better educate and serve their clients. (15:24) Thomas discusses why he thinks this podcast is a great approach to round out their ability to help people. (18:47) Thomas, Cameron, and Ryan encourage their listeners to contact them if they have any ideas for topics or guests for the show. (26:10) Cameron mentions that one of their next initiatives is to focus on truck driver training through the use of technology. (31:12) Ryan mentions that they will be creating a resource page in the near future so that people know where they can gain access to some of these things that they discuss on the podcast, browse their episodes, and be a little more keyed in to what is happening on Get a Load of This Podcast. (36:55) Key Quotes: “It's been very much ingrained in me from the day I was a child and on sports teams, that it's not about me, it's about people outside of me, because if they succeed, and I succeed, and if I can enable other people, we're all doing better.” - Thomas Comstock “It's a blessing every day that I get to talk to my clients. That's the beauty of what we’ve got. Everyone has choice, clients have a choice to use us, not use us, I have a choice to work with the client and not work with the client. We’re fortunate and blessed with a lot of referrals.”- Cameron Pechia “These guys have families at home, they have friends that they're missing, they have events that they're missing, and we have to really focus on how can we improve their quality of life in other ways? Because they're taking so much out of their daily lives already.” - Ryan Young Resources Mentioned: Cameron Pechia Thomas Comstock Ryan Young Valley Trucking Insurance
